748 Commits (959cf61647b582b7153eaa7627ae439e2d06c7b5)

Author SHA1 Message Date
Juergen Hoeller ebbe14c363 ResolvableType-based matching consistently respects generic factory method return type (even for pre-initialized raw singleton instance) 7 years ago
Juergen Hoeller ae8f680d2e Polishing 7 years ago
Juergen Hoeller 8c7579eba8 Polishing 7 years ago
Juergen Hoeller 2a5d7690b6 CglibAopProxy skips method proxy for equals/hashCode/toString override 7 years ago
Stephane Nicoll 7b6f2f8fb3 Polish contribution 7 years ago
Hanope bfb49c7249 Fix typos 7 years ago
Juergen Hoeller dc1e3b4628 Exclude FactoryBean implementation methods on CGLIB proxies as well 7 years ago
Juergen Hoeller 93bb78ec23 Avoid private bean classes in integration tests (for CGLIB on JDK 11) 7 years ago
Juergen Hoeller 5f2d47a17e MethodValidationInterceptor excludes FactoryBean metadata methods 7 years ago
Juergen Hoeller 309e70a48e Separate factory method cache for introspection purposes 7 years ago
Juergen Hoeller c89e3e6e0d Restore original factory method caching (addressing Boot regressions) 7 years ago
Stephane Nicoll 062805fcb3 Recursively process DeferredImportSelector properly 7 years ago
Juergen Hoeller f662e3b85e BeanFactoryAnnotationUtils provides qualifiedBeansOfType method 7 years ago
Juergen Hoeller b6b880ce27 Polishing 7 years ago
Juergen Hoeller d3c08552e9 Revisit GenericApplicationContext.registerBean constructor handling 7 years ago
Juergen Hoeller 0948edb39d Nested configuration class introspection check on concrete class 7 years ago
Juergen Hoeller 77887ef739 BeanValidationPostProcessor validates singleton target behind proxy 7 years ago
Juergen Hoeller 65c8fa400f Consistent ordered list access and lazy streaming for ObjectProvider 7 years ago
Juergen Hoeller b83bc39ecd Restrict nested configuration class introspection to component types 7 years ago
Johnny Lim 43a814b070 Remove duplicate assertions in AsyncExecutionTests 7 years ago
Sam Brannen bff2d2cc85 Polishing 7 years ago
Korovin Anatoliy ab086f4225 Fix fragile tests for asynchronous events 7 years ago
Juergen Hoeller 95a56cd28d Polishing 8 years ago
Juergen Hoeller 1d59e52f11 EventListenerMethodProcessor accepts internal configuration classes 8 years ago
Juergen Hoeller 109a2b49e5 Consistently skip unnecessary search on superclasses and empty elements 8 years ago
Sam Brannen aebbd949a8 Suppress deprecation warnings in AnnotationProcessorPerformanceTests 8 years ago
Juergen Hoeller 8bf8092740 Post-processors consistently ignore ScopedObject/AopInfrastructureBean 8 years ago
Juergen Hoeller 20f2e23bfb Polishing 8 years ago
Juergen Hoeller 3a5def047f @Scheduled supports "-" as cron expression value for disabled triggers 8 years ago
Juergen Hoeller 8e571decc1 Polishing 8 years ago
Kazuhiro Sera be211ceead Fix typos detected by github.com/client9/misspell 8 years ago
Juergen Hoeller 1fd6248d84 Polishing 8 years ago
Juergen Hoeller a9c9ba6601 Generic matching for ObjectProvider stream and empty vararg resolution 8 years ago
Juergen Hoeller 1603c4ab2f Programmatic ObjectProvider retrieval through BeanFactory API 8 years ago
Juergen Hoeller 252f52ab07 Tighten (IntroductionAware)MethodMatcher contract 8 years ago
Juergen Hoeller 478d7255d2 GenericApplicationListenerAdapter caches resolved event types 8 years ago
Juergen Hoeller 52d124de6f Use supplier-aligned type information for FactoryBean type resolution 8 years ago
Juergen Hoeller 28f7b26294 Null-returning instance supplier resolves to NullBean 8 years ago
Juergen Hoeller faef363e85 Evaluate @Cacheable(condition) once per method invocation only 8 years ago
Juergen Hoeller f6fdffd663 Lazily retrieve delegate beans in AsyncConfigurer and CachingConfigurer 8 years ago
Juergen Hoeller fc699b2b37 @Bean provides autowireCandidate flag (analogous to XML definitions) 8 years ago
Juergen Hoeller f2787cfb35 Same method filtering in ConstructorResolver and getTypeForFactoryMethod 8 years ago
Juergen Hoeller 81cb740e0a New postProcessProperties variant on InstantiationAwareBeanPostProcessor 8 years ago
Phillip Webb a89e716cc7 Use tabs rather than spaces in tests 8 years ago
Phillip Webb 1c25cec44f Polish test code 8 years ago
Stephane Nicoll 1f3b4f1863 Polish "Add profile expression support" 8 years ago
Juergen Hoeller 1b728fb244 Polishing 8 years ago
Juergen Hoeller 5bbeadec0c Detect nested configuration classes even for empty outer classes 8 years ago
Johnny Lim fb898e1727 Remove inconsistent spaces 8 years ago
Juergen Hoeller 9281f820f1 Expose FactoryBean's raw object on retrieval during post-processing 8 years ago